			<description>To help boost the budget, Dodge City Community College has had to cut from the budget about two percent, according to Dodge City Globe. &lt;br /&gt;
Due to the budget being condensed, DCCC will look to cut a few programs, DCCC President Richard Burke told the Globe. &lt;br /&gt;
Also in the Globe, a list of potential cuts for fiscal year 2010 will include a list of open positions for 60 days, reducing staff and cutting funding for new programs and marketing.</description>

			<description>The Conqs closed out their season after losses to Cowley and winning one of four games against Butler.  They dropped both games to Cowley, 8-3 and 6-3, in the first round of the NJCAA Region VI playoffs. The Conqs finished their season with a record of 18-34 and 9-23.</description>
